Documentary about the history of the American gospel music scene, focusing on two of the movement's pioneering forces, Thomas A. Dorsey and Willie May Ford Smith.

Say Amen, Somebody Ratings & Reviews
Cool People Have Feelings, Too. (Substack)
Marya E. Gates
The cinematography, partially shot by the great Ed Lachman, is sone of the most gorgeous I have ever seen in a documentary.
Isthmus (Madison, WI)
Catherine Capellaro
If Say Amen does nothing more than introduce us to Dorsey, a Chicago-based music director who died in 1993, it will have done its duty. But it does so much more than that.
The Stranger (Seattle, WA)
Dave Segal
Regardless if you're the staunchest skeptic, you can't help getting swept away by Ford Smith's ebullience.
The Hollywood Reporter
John DeFore
The film offers less than it could have in terms of straightforward who-did-what-and-when history. But it is unexpectedly generous when it comes to the music.
Slant Magazine
Chuck Bowen
Throughout, artists intermingle in scenes that have been rendered with an Altman-esque sense of personal panorama.
Chicago Sun-Times
Roger Ebert
Say Amen, Somebody is the most joyful movie I've seen in a very long time. It is also one of the best musicals and one of the most interesting documentaries. And it's also a terrific good time.
New York Times
Janet Maslin
Mr. Dorsey isn't used to listeners who aren't noticeably moved by what he has to sing and say. The film makes it clear why.
Decent Films
Steven D. Greydanus
Engaging, gospel-infused tribute to the black men and women who first began combining the heart and soul of Negro spirituals with the infectious rhythms of jazz and blues.
Spirituality & Practice
Mary Ann Brussat
Presents an inspiring tribute to gospel music and to black men and women who have given it their special service and enthusiasm.
